De Lacy Reserve is an active sporting ground, suitable for soccer, cricket and football. It is home to the Maylands Cricket Club.
The reserve includes a large playground, public toilets, change room facilities, pathways, BBQ facility and parking bays.
Reserve Facilities
- Sporting and leisure activities including soccer, cricket and football
- Large playground with flying fox
- Picnic setting
- Public BBQ
- Clubroom
- Dogs are allowed off-lead (except during sporting activities)
- 20 car parking bays (Hillside Crescent)
- Drink fountain with dog bowl
Important Reserve Information
- City approval is required for the following items on a reserve - Bouncy castle, commercial marquees, structures, entertainment, food/coffee vans, animal farms etc. If you would like to bring any of these mentioned items, please contact the City's Booking Officer on 9272 0992.
- Bookings are not required for simple gatherings, picnics or social events without any of the above equipment
- Standard 3m x 3m marquee with pegs/stakes less than 15cm or smaller pop up marquees are allowed without prior approval
- No consumption or sale of alcohol in a public space
- Please note: This reserve is used for regular booked sporting activities and these take precedence
